Rider fit: reaching the ground

The BMW R 1100 S has a 800 mm seat; the Honda ST1100 sits at 800 mm, within a few millimetres of each other. As a rule of thumb you flat-foot a bike when your inseam roughly matches its seat height: about 80 cm for the BMW R 1100 S and 80 cm for the Honda ST1100.
